This antiquarian volume contains a collection of Arthur O'shaughnessy’s poetry, with an introduction by William Alexander Percy. Arthur William Edgar O'Shaughnessy (1844 - 1881) was a seminal British poet of Irish descent. This collection would make for a great addition to any personal library, and it is not to be missed by fans of O'shaughnessy’s wonderful work. The poems include: “Exile”, “The Fair Maid and the Sun”, “The Cypress”, “A Whisper from the Grave”, “Bisclavaret”, “Thought”, “Palm Flowers”, “John the Baptists”, “Salome”, “The Fountain of Tears”, “The Spectre of the Past”, “Lover after Death”, “From Music and Moonlight”, “Ode”, etcetera. William Alexander Percy (1885 - 1942) was an American lawyer and poet. A fascinating and intellectually gifted individual, "A lantern on the Levee" (his autobiography), was a bestseller on its publication in 1941.
